Polaron, a promising spin-out from Imperial College London, is seeking a Senior Software Engineer to join their team of nine. The company sits at the intersection of AI and materials science, building cutting-edge solutions for the materials of the future. They're developing a cloud-based SaaS product that enables materials engineers to leverage state-of-the-art image-based AI through an intuitive interface.
The role offers significant autonomy and influence over the platform's development, focusing on challenging technical problems like scaling canvas-based image processing to handle 10k+ resolution images and managing GPU cluster autoscaling. You'll be working across the full technology stack, from optimizing the React frontend to managing AWS infrastructure with Terraform.
The position requires 5+ years of product-focused software engineering experience, strong technical communication skills, and expertise in statically typed programming languages. The company operates primarily from their East London office, with a hybrid work arrangement (4 days office, 1 day remote), though they're flexible to individual needs.
Benefits include competitive salary (£85,000-130,000), equity in a fast-growing company, 27 days holiday, gym membership, and a modern office in Shoreditch Exchange Hoxton with free barista coffee. The interview process is thorough but fair, including an initial video call, technical pairing exercise, and a paid trial day for top candidates.
